Derby is on a six-game streak of home losses, and Gilbert a nine-game streak of away losses dating back to last season. However, someone's due for a change in luck on Thursday. The Derby Red Raiders will be playing in front of their home fans against the Gilbert Yellowjackets at 5:30 p.m. Considering both teams were shutout in their prior games, the pair is probably coming into this one with something to prove.
Monday just wasn't the day for Derby's offense. They lost 11-0 to St. Paul Catholic on Monday.
Meanwhile, Gilbert also failed to score in their most recent game. They came up short against Shepaug Valley on Wednesday, falling 12-0.
Gilbert's defeat dropped their record down to 0-4. As for Derby, their loss dropped their record down to 4-10.
Gilbert's hitters will have their work cut out for them on Thursday. Derby has been retiring batters left and right this season, having averaged 7.4 strikeouts per game. It's a different story for Gilbert, though, as they've been averaging only 1.5 strikeouts. Will Derby keep running through batters, or will the Yellowjackets buck the trend?
Derby beat Gilbert 5-0 when the teams last played back in April of 2024. Do the Red Raiders have another victory up their sleeve, or will the Yellowjackets turn the tables on them? We'll have the answer soon enough.
